Our mission is to consistently provide our customers with superior value through quality products, service and support by contributing to the quality of life of all employees.As one of the nation s largest single-source providers of lighting and electrical products, electrical services, electrical construction, and energy management solutions is expanding their staff and seeking an Industrial Electricians to join the Dallas team.JOB DESCRIPTION As an Industrial Electrician you will plan layouts, install conduit, cable tray, power and control wiring, electrical equipment and fixtures for industrial water/wastewater facilities. The ideal candidate will have experience in industrial or water/ wastewater plants, as well as promote the core values of FSG through excellent customer service and assuring the safety of all work.Industrial ElectricianDuties:
  • Prepares sketches showing location of raceways and equipment, follows diagrams and blueprints, ensuring that concealed raceways are installed before completion of future walls, ceilings, flooring, and equipment pads.
  • Plans new or modified installations to minimize waste of materials, provide access for future maintenance, and avoid unsightly, hazardous, and unreliable wiring, consistent with specifications, safety codes and local electrical codes.
  • Plan layout and installation of electrical raceways, wiring, equipment, and fixtures, based on job specifications and local codes.
  • Installs control and distribution apparatus such as switchgear, transformers, switches, bus duct, and fixtures.
  • Troubleshoot and repair faulty equipment or systems.
  • Work from ladders, scaffolds, or roofs to install, maintain, or repair electrical wiring, equipment, or fixtures.
  • Advise management on whether continued operation of equipment could be hazardous.
